Service Information Easter Weekend

There will be changes to Operating Hours and Frequency on Good Friday 18 April, Easter Sunday 20 April, and Bank Holiday Easter Monday 21 April 2025. Also, Luas Green Line Stops between Dominick and St. Stephen’s Green will be closed from first tram until approx. 16:15 on Easter Sunday 20 April to accommodate the Easter Sunday 1916 Commemoration Event at the GPO. Good Friday 18 April

Luas will run Saturday Operating Hours and Frequency on both the Red and Green Lines.

Red Line Operating Hours:

From First Tram Last Tram
Tallaght 06:30 00:00
Saggart 06:42 23:52
The Point 06:30 00:30
Connolly 09:14 18:39

Green Line Operating Hours:

From First Tram Last Tram
Broombridge 06:30 00:17
St. Stephen’s Green (Southbound) 06:30 00:41
St. Stephen’s Green (Northbound) 06:52 00:40
Sandyford (Southbound) 06:27 01:02
Sandyford (Northbound) 06:30 00:18
Brides Glen 06:30 00:00

Saturday 19 April

Luas will run normal Saturday Operating Hours and Frequency on both the Red and Green Lines.

Easter Sunday 20 April

Green Line Service Info:

  • Trams will run Sunday Operating Hours (see below table for first and last tram times)
  • From first tram until 16:15, trams will run between Broombridge and Dominick, and between St. Stephen’s Green and Brides Glen only.
  • Trams will not run between St. Stephen’s Green and Dominick from first tram until 16:15.
  • The full Green Line will reopen at approx. 16:15.
From First Tram Last Tram
Broombridge 07:00 23:17
St. Stephen’s Green (Southbound) 07:00 23:41
St. Stephen’s Green (Northbound) 16:15 approx. 23:40
Sandyford (Southbound) 06:55 00:02
Sandyford (Northbound) 07:00 23:18
Brides Glen 07:00 23:00

Red Line Service Info:

  • Trams will run Sunday Operating Hours (see below table for first and last tram times)
  • There may be some delays to facilitate the Easter Sunday Parade at the GPO, subject to Gardaí instruction. Please check Travel Updates for Real Time Information and allow plenty of time for travel.
From First Tram Last Tram
Tallaght 07:00 23:00
Saggart 07:12 22:51
Connolly 15:12 19:03
The Point 07:00 23:30

Bank Holiday Easter Monday 21 April

Luas will run Sunday Operating Hours, with services beginning at 07:00 on both the Red and Green Lines. See tables above for first and last tram times on both days.

Luas will run normal Operating Hours and Frequency from Tuesday 22 April.
